Output 915203f69fff47e35976293569719fea642795a656615512731012fd6aea7261:2

value
37112683
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56bb9d1e8739c10d36abe634cbb24c1d18fbc790 OP_EQUALVERIFY OP_CHECKSIG
address
18ubs8VGYZEaUVy7eMPWSEp3WEA73Hq67J
transaction
915203f69fff47e35976293569719fea642795a656615512731012fd6aea7261
spent
true